Abstract: A solid-state imaging device includes a first A/D converter circuit and a second A/D converter circuit per column. The first A/D converter circuit performs a first A/D conversion that (i) refines, using a first comparator, a range including a potential of an analog signal through a binary search, and (ii) generates, based on a result of the binary search, a first digital signal being a high-order portion of the digital signal. The second A/D converter circuit performs a second A/D conversion that generates a second digital signal being a low-order portion that is a remainder of the digital signal by measuring a time required for an output of the second comparator to be inverted, the second comparator comparing a quantitative relationship between the analog signal refined and a ramp signal.

Abstract: An objective is recognition of the travel direction of an object captured in an image frame. An image generating apparatus includes: a receiver circuit that receives a single exposure frame created by a single exposure and a multiple exposure frame created by multiple exposures after the single exposure frame, the single exposure frame and the multiple exposure frame being output from an image sensor; and a control circuit that specifies a starting point of a motion track of an object in the multiple exposure frame in accordance with a position of the object in the single exposure frame and a position of the same object in the multiple exposure frame.
